Age : 21; height : 5'11"; weight : 180 Ibs.; single; San Diego, California . .Kent "Rhinestone Cowboy" Howerton - Team Suzuki Kent has joined Team Suzuki . this year and has come on strong. The Rhinestone Cowboy has finished consistently in the top positions to give him a firm third place in the se ries stand ings. This hardcharging riding is no surprise to an yone who has followed Kent. In his first year of AMA racing, he. won the 250 championship. In 1976, he was 500cc champ. and in '77 he proved that his motorcycling prowess was not limited only to motocross by winning the first Olympiad . If yo u put yo u r mone y on consistency, bet your hot dog and beer on Kent Howerton to win . Age : 23; he ight : 5'7"; weight : 155 Ibs.; married ; San Antonio , Texas. Jim "Bimbo" Pomeroy""': Team Honda In 1977, Jim Pomeroy had the SlJPERBOWl win sewed up, easy. .n? problems : .. unti Ithe last lap of the FINAL , wh e n he dropped his bike. The SUPERBOWl is no charity show and Weinert jumped at the ch ance to win . Pomeroy was left behind , and he hasn't forgotten. He 'll be beserko ton ight ridin g the best way he knows how . Being one of the only Americans to ever win a European Gran Prix' race, jim has a lot of skilland talent. If he can put it together ton ight, he 'll be a hard one to beat. Age: 24; height : 6'1" , weight : 185 Ibs; single ; Yakima, Washing~ ton. 11
